^^^ keep in mind that Marshal's Raceroom skis are based on Blossom's Formula series molds, which are their lightweight touring skis, but with Marshal's much heavier build spec. They also don't have much side-cut, so are a long way from an SL ski shape, certainly more GS in radius for the R87 and the rest. Blossom does not list weights for their Formula series, however the blurb on the Blossom Xplore 85 ski says it is 1200g per ski. So guessing that the Xplore 87 is a bit heavier, both Marshal's AM50/50 spec and the Comp spec are much much heavier than what Blossom is offering. Either way, both of Marshal's build offerings are super interesting, and with the AM50/50 still having 1 sheet of Titanal.
